The Campaspe River is a 376-kilometre (234 mi) long tributary of Cape River in Queensland, Australia near Charters Towers.[1] It rises at Homestead and flows southeasterly through Pentland to Campaspe where it joins the Cape River.

Tributaries includes Homestead Creek, Balfe Creek and Policeman Creek. There are no major settlements along its course. The river is crossed by the Flinders Highway. Its catchment area remains undeveloped.
